Aims, contents and method of the course

" In the first part, the general principles of drug interactions are presented from the point of view of pharmacokinetics (absorption, distribution, metabolism, elimination) and pharmacodynamics.
" In the second part, drug-drug interactions of important drug groups are developed in more detail (i.e. antiepileptic drugs, oral hypoglycaemic agents, antibiotics, oral contraceptives, psychotropic drugs). Drug-food interactions and the influence of age, alcohol and smoking are also discussed.The third, practical part consists of examples of drug interactions frequently encountered in pharmacy practice.
